Dialing Into Vanguard: Your Gateway to Financial Support
Let’s start with the basics. Vanguard’s main customer service number is a gateway to a world of financial support. But did you know that there’s more than just one number to call? Depending on your specific needs, Vanguard offers a variety of specialized phone lines to ensure you get the most efficient service possible.
For general inquiries and account management, the primary number to dial is 877-662-7447. This line is your go-to for a wide range of services, from checking your balance to initiating trades. However, if you’re calling about a specific type of account, you might want to jot down these numbers:
– For 401(k) plan participants: 800-523-1188
– For 529 college savings plans: 866-734-4530
– For institutional investors: 888-809-8102
But what if you’re calling from outside the United States? Fear not, global investors! Vanguard has you covered with international phone numbers tailored to various regions. For instance, if you’re calling from the UK, you’d dial 0800 032 3731. These international lines ensure that no matter where you are in the world, your Vanguard investments are just a phone call away.

Cracking the Code: Navigating the Automated Labyrinth
Now, let’s address the elephant in the room – automated phone systems. They can be frustrating, we know. But with a few insider tips, you can navigate Vanguard’s interactive voice response (IVR) system like a pro.
When you first call, you’ll be greeted by an automated voice. Don’t panic! This is your opportunity to streamline your experience. Speak clearly and concisely when prompted for information. For example, if asked about the reason for your call, saying “check balance” or “make a trade” can quickly route you to the right department.
But what if you need that human touch? Here’s a pro tip: if you’re having trouble with the automated system or simply prefer to speak with a representative, try saying “representative” or pressing ‘0’ at any point during the call. This often fast-tracks you to a human operator.
Sometimes, despite our best efforts, we hit a snag. Common issues might include not having your account number handy or forgetting your verbal password. Don’t worry! Vanguard’s representatives are trained to help you locate your account number and can guide you through the verification process using alternative methods.
Fortifying Your Finances: Security in Every Call
In an age where financial scams are unfortunately common, Vanguard takes the security of your account very seriously. When you call in, you’ll go through a verification process to ensure that you are indeed the account holder. This might involve providing personal information or answering security questions.
To maintain the highest level of security during your calls, it’s crucial to follow some best practices. Never share your full Social Security number over the phone unless you initiated the call and are certain you’re speaking with a legitimate Vanguard representative. Additionally, be wary of any unsolicited calls claiming to be from Vanguard – when in doubt, hang up and call back using the official number.
It’s also important to know what information Vanguard will and won’t ask for over the phone. They will never ask for your full account number or password in an unsolicited call. If you’re ever unsure about a request for information, don’t hesitate to ask the representative to verify their identity or to call back using the official Vanguard number.
